🔼 Back-To-Back. We’re starting to sound like a broken record when we tell you that Jyah LoVett is this week’s Mountain West Freshman of the Week, but she just keeps winning! She earned her second-straight conference honor this week, and third overall. At No. 25 UNLV, she tallied a career-high 26 points, going 4-of-5 from the three-point line. Against Nevada, she scored 16 points and added three assists. She ranks third in the Mountain West in scoring, averaging 22.25 points per game in conference play. She also leads the league in three-point percentage during conference play, at 62.5%.

🔼 Fantastic Four. Four Spartan gymnasts earned Mountain West honors again this week! Lauren Macpherson was named the Mountain West Gymnast of the Week for the second-straight week and Co-Beam Specialist. Marissa Ashton earned Freshman of the Week honors for the second-straight week as well. Jaudai Lopes was named Vault Specialist of the Week after winning the vault title with a season-high 9.875 score. Katherine Weyhmiller joined Lauren as a Co-Beam Specialist of the Week.

🔼 Remembering A Legend. Former San José State football legend Claude Gilbert passed away earlier this month at the age of 91. He dedicated much of his life to San José State as a player, captain, assistant, and head coach. He served as the Spartans head coach from 1984-89 and had two 10-2 seasons and won Big West titles in 1986 and ‘87. His Spartans beat Miami (OH) in the 1986 California Bowl. In 2006, he was inducted in the CEFCU Stadium Ring of Honor. Currently, he ranks second all-time in SJSU wins.
